Perfect timing. I have a hammer that I put in the display with one head. A little over a year later, it has 10 heads. It may be time for me to invest in a band saw. I really wish you sold to the lower 48. One thing I do that helps me when gluing frags to rocks or plugs is a 10 mL syringe. I draw glue into the syringe and have really good control of how much and where the glue goes. As long as I don't draw salt water into the syringe and I wipe off the tip when done, the glue doesn't harden. Now after a few weeks, I may need to clear the tip with a tooth pick.

I never use clippers on branching hammers or torches any more due to the damage they often cause. For occasional fragging of branching corals a dremmel is fine, if you frag a lot then an aquasaw is worth it's weight in gold.
